Sensorbox (handheld measurement terminal)
CANCELLED*
Project description
Sensorbox is hand-held terminal with embedded GPRS conenctivity.
It contains also GPS receiver, LCD and keyboard.
It enables connection of up to 3 sensors or peripheral devices. They can
be connected using 10pin RJ50 modular connectors.
Each of them can be:
- digital( SPI, UART or I2C)
- analog (0-3.3V)
It is based on STM ARM processor.
It can be supplied from 5V via micro-USB connector.
Backup LiOn battery can be also used, charging circuit is embedded.
The device is equipped with power switch and matrix keyboard.
The project was designed with great help of WUT students - Michał Paszta
and Cezary Sałbut. They did it as a student project for Internet
Measurement Systems course.

Main Features
- STM32 processor
- 3 connectors, RJ50, 10 pins
- 2x8 characters SMD
- 4x3 numeric keyboard
- micro USB supply/charge connector
- embedded LiOn battery
- GPRS/EGPRS modem
- GPS receiver
- SIM-CARD holder
- 2-layer PCB
